Kick things off by organizing your bedroom—get rid of anything that doesn’t add value or enhance your well-being. This quickly creates more room in the area and lets you visualize its full potential.

After that, focus on your color scheme. Subtle, neutral tones like cream, white, or light gray can create a calming atmosphere. If you like something bolder, think about an accent wall in a deep blue or emerald green to introduce depth without overpowering the space.

Lighting plays a key role. Swap out bright ceiling lights for gentler alternatives like table lamps or string lights. This creates a warm, comfortable light that’s just right for relaxing. Don’t forget to add your bed with plush throws and accent pillows to add texture and warmth.
Finally, include personal touches—like artwork, plants, or framed photographs—that express your personality and turn the room into truly yours. With these bedroom ideas, you’ll craft a retreat that’s not just practical but also a real representation of you.
